Subject: Cut-over complete — encoding detection service

Team,

The Glassmere upload pipeline now routes all text files through the new Charwick encoding detector instead of the legacy sniffer. The old component misread Windows-1252 files as UTF-8 roughly 4% of the time, corrupting customer imports. Charwick samples the first 64KB and falls back to a configurable default when confidence is low. Rollback is possible for two weeks via the feature flag. For future maintainers, the detector currently runs with these configuration values.

deployment values, tajef-tahop:
tamvan:
  pin: 7773
  tenant: framir
  seal: seal_efc03b3d
  metrics_host: metrics.tamvan.olvarqnet.test
  standby_team: novix
  escalation: raliel-aldax
  nonce: 6faa43

Subject: First-Aid Room — Overnight Access

Dear night shift,

The first-aid room beside reception at Quillbrook House remains unlocked until 22:00, then secures automatically. Please check the defibrillator light during your first round and record it in the log. If you need entry after hours, use the door code provided below.

turnstile pass: bdg-YEOZLM-79341408

## Escalation

If snapshot tests for your Glintboard plugin components fail after a core upgrade, first regenerate baselines with the `glint snap --refresh` flag and re-run the suite twice. Persistent diffs usually indicate a renderer change on our side, not your plugin. Attach the failing snapshot pair and your plugin manifest, then escalate to the render-platform team.

alerts address for kafof-bagag: kasael@olvarqdyn.corp

## Changelog — userd extraction, v0.9.0: key rotation

As part of splitting the Orchardware monolith's user module into the standalone userd service, we have rotated the artifact signing key. Plugins that verify userd releases against the old monolith key will fail verification starting with this version; please update your trust store before upgrading. The old key remains valid for archived monolith releases only and will be revoked entirely next quarter. All userd artifacts from v0.9.0 onward are signed with the key below.

deploy key for kahag-kagaf: bky9_uLYdkfG6Z